At present, there are more than 50 million people suffering from dementia and related diseases around the world. These diseases are caused by damage in various parts of the human brain that causes problems with the transmission of electrical signals between braincells. This problem negatively affects the daily activities of affected people, and may manifest as sudden memory loss, personality fluctuation, and loss of interactive skills, which can thus be identified as the main symptoms of dementia. Special care must be given to people badly affected by such issues, including continuous monitoring throughout the day, particularly where, as a result of memory impairment, dementia patients may lose their way back to their homes. A proposed system is suggested in this work to help caregivers to locate such individuals, based on Google Maps. To achieve this, the proposed system utilizes multiple existing techniques, including Internet of Things (IoT), Global Positioning System (GPS), Global System for Mobile Communications (GSM), General Packet Radio Service (GPRS), and Web Apps. A GPS tracking device is attached to the dementia patient to capture and process real-time geolocation data from satellites before this is sent to the monitoring unit. The monitoring website thus continuously receives the patient's geolocation coordinates from the GPS tracker while it is activated, allowing it to identify the patient's real-time location on the map. The matching Web APP is designed to be very secure, being inaccessible by unauthorized people: modern programming languages such as: HTML/CSS, PHP, Java-Script, and AJAX have all thus been used to build the monitoring website. The proposed system has been realistically tested, and use of the web-based monitoring page confirms that the GPS tracker provides accurate positioning on the map. The system thus offers a promising approach to improving the lives of dementia patients and their families in a low cost and reliable manner. © 2025 American Institute of Physics Inc..
